Clean up LSDA name generation and use for SJLJ exception handling. This
makes an eggregious hack somewhat more palatable. Bringing the LSDA forward and making it a GV available for reference would be even better, but is beyond the scope of what I'm looking to solve at this point. Objective C++ code could generate function names that broke the previous scheme. This fixes that. llvm-svn: 80649
